Transaction 421c0d51a4e3e62e00c0fa94c07a59b3f0c744f8c0f4ef8734fdcc49ae16ca7a
1 Input
1 Output
-
421c0d51a4e3e62e00c0fa94c07a59b3f0c744f8c0f4ef8734fdcc49ae16ca7a:0
- value
- 232658
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0cdddc51656d4867b2b16a43f659ef31c7affb22 OP_EQUAL
- address
- 32s3ozU7PMQrzRhhNZoXCXapUM41tL34ox